With a playoff win on the line, Buchanan rose to the challenge on Tuesday. They came out on top against the Bullard Knights by a score of 44-31. The win was familiar territory for the Bears, who have now won five contests in a row.
Buchanan's victory bumped their record up to 26-3. As for Bullard, the defeat snapped their winning streak at four games and leaves them with a 19-11 record.
Looking ahead, Buchanan will be playing at home against Clovis North at 6:00 p.m. on Thursday. The Bears will be up against the Broncos' rather soft defense (which has allowed 61.57 points per game), so fans could be in store for a big offensive performance. Bullard does not have any more games scheduled as of now.
